Abstract
A golf training apparatus for providing fundamentals for making a proper shoulder turn while executing a golf swing. The apparatus includes a garment with at least one pocket secured to the garment. The at least one pocket has a plurality of openings, and a rod that can be inserted into the openings of the at least one pocket.
Claims
exact text as granted — not AI-modified1 . A golf training apparatus comprising:
a garment; at least one pocket secured to the garment, the pocket having at least two openings; a channel formed between the at least two openings; and a removeable rod inserted into the channel.
2 . The golf training apparatus according to claim 1 , further comprising a first opening of the at least two openings on a first end of the at least one pocket.
3 . The golf training apparatus according to claim 2 , further comprising a second opening of the at least two openings on a second end of the at least one pocket, wherein the second end is opposite the first end.
4 . The golf training apparatus according to claim 3 wherein the removeable rod is inserted into the channel through the first opening or the second opening, and wherein the removeable rod protrudes through an opening opposite the first opening or the second opening.
5 . The golf training apparatus according to claim 3 wherein the channel extends from the first opening to the second opening, and any space between therethrough.
6 . The golf training apparatus according to claim 1 wherein the rod has a diameter ranging from ⅛″ to 4″.
7 . The golf training apparatus according to claim 6 wherein a surface area of an interior space of the channel is slightly larger than the diameter of the rod.
8 . The golf training apparatus according to claim 1 , wherein the garment further comprises a sensor and a sensor attachment, wherein the sensor is configured to transfer data from a wearer of the golf training apparatus, to an application.
9 . The golf training apparatus according to claim 1 wherein the garment comprises a piece of clothing for covering a torso of a human body.
10 . The golf training apparatus according to claim 9 wherein the piece of clothing is selected from the group consisting of t-shirts, polo shirts, shirts, sweaters, jackets, and jerseys.
11 . The golf training apparatus according to claim 1 wherein the garment is a shirt.
12 . The golf training apparatus according to claim 11 wherein the channel extends in a lateral direction across a chest area of the shirt.
13 . The golf training apparatus according to claim 12 wherein a length of the rod extends beyond the chest area of the shirt in at least one direction.
14 . The golf training apparatus according to claim 1 wherein the rod has a length ranging from 1 inch to 50 inches.
15 . The golf training apparatus according to claim 1 wherein the garment comprises a piece of clothing for covering a lower body.
16 . The golf training apparatus according to claim 15 wherein the piece of clothing is selected from the group consisting of shorts, pants, and capris.
17 . The golf training apparatus according to claim 1 wherein the garment comprises a hat.
18 . A golf training apparatus comprising:
a garment, wherein the garment is a piece of clothing configured to be worn on a torso of a human body; at least one channel secured to an inside of the garment, wherein the at least one channel comprises at least one section; a plurality of openings on at least one end of the channel, wherein the plurality of openings provide access to the at least one channel from an outside of the garment; and a rod configured to fit inside the at least one channel.
19 . The golf training apparatus according to claim 18 wherein the at least one channel extends laterally across a chest section of the garment.
20 .
